    Nepal’s unique landscape, ranging from bustling city roads to hilly terrains, might seem challenging for vehicles — but EVs are proving to be surprisingly well-suited. Modern electric scooters and two-wheelers are designed with robust technology to handle inclines, uneven surfaces, and challenging weather conditions.

    One of the biggest advantages of EVs for Nepal is cost-effectiveness. Fuel prices are unpredictable and heavy on the wallet. In contrast, Nepal's abundance of hydropower makes electricity cheap and accessible, allowing EV owners to charge their vehicles at home or work without hassle.

    Additionally, maintenance costs for EVs are significantly lower than traditional fuel-powered vehicles. With fewer moving parts and no engine oil changes required, these vehicles are simpler to maintain, saving money in the long run.

    Switching to EVs can also reduce Nepal’s dependence on fuel imports, strengthen the economy, and protect the environment. For both urban commuters and those navigating hilly roads, EVs are becoming the smarter, greener, and more sustainable choice.
